Happy Married Life: Leave Ego And Shoes At The Door

Must read

In an era of shifting dynamics and gender equality, couples face unique challenges; adopting principles of communication, respect and shared responsibilities is essential to cultivate a lasting and fulfilling relationship.

The concept of a happy married life is cherished across cultures and eras, yet achieving it remains a universal challenge. In today’s world, where gender equality is a central theme, marital dynamics have undergone significant transformation. While the pursuit of equality has empowered individuals, it has also introduced complexities into relationships, particularly in marriages where both spouses are educated, employed, and independent. The interplay of biological differences, personal histories, and modern pressures requires a mindful approach to building and maintaining a harmonious union.
Understanding the Challenges of Marriage Today
1. Differences in Upbringing and Worldviews: Marriage often unites individuals from distinct backgrounds who may have spent decades in contrasting environments, absorbing divergent values. Reconciling these differences is crucial for a successful marriage.
2. Biological and Emotional Differences: Men and women are biologically and emotionally distinct. These differences can lead to varying ways of processing emotions, handling stress, and expressing needs. Understanding and respecting these innate traits is essential for mutual respect and harmony.
3. Work-Life Balance: With both partners pursuing careers, balancing professional responsibilities with personal lives becomes challenging. Competing demands often lead to exhaustion, reduced quality time, and strained relationships.
4. Ego and the Need for Equality: The emphasis on individualism and gender equality has blurred traditional roles, sometimes creating power struggles within marriage. If not handled carefully, these struggles can lead to resentment and discord.
5. The Era of Instant Gratification: Modern lifestyles prioritize instant gratification over patience and perseverance. This mindset can create unrealistic expectations in marriage, where challenges are inevitable and require time and effort to resolve.
Principles for a Harmonious and Happy Married Life
To navigate these challenges, couples must adopt a proactive and compassionate approach. Here are some essential principles for fostering happiness and harmony in marriage:
1. Communication is Key: Open, honest, and respectful communication forms the cornerstone of a successful relationship. Discuss feelings, expectations, and grievances without resorting to blame. Active listening fosters emotional intimacy and mutual understanding.
2. Leave Ego at the Door: Ego often hinders resolution and compromise. A happy marriage requires humility and prioritizing the relationship over being “right.” Marriage is a partnership, not a competition, with mutual growth taking precedence over individual victories.
3. Embrace Differences: Differences in personality, upbringing, or viewpoints should be seen as opportunities to learn and grow. Accepting and appreciating each other’s unique traits fosters a sense of belonging and reduces conflict.
4. Share Responsibilities: Equitably dividing household and parenting responsibilities is crucial, especially in dual-career marriages. Couples must negotiate tasks to prevent one partner from feeling overburdened or undervalued.
5. Quality Time Together: Amidst busy schedules, carving out quality time strengthens the marital bond. Shared meals, date nights, or hobbies can reignite intimacy and remind couples of their shared love and goals.
6. Emotional Intelligence and Empathy: Understanding one’s emotions and empathizing with a partner’s feelings is vital for navigating conflicts. Emotional intelligence helps manage stress and respond constructively to disagreements.
7. Resolve Conflicts Gracefully: Disagreements are inevitable. Use “I” statements instead of “you” accusations, avoid personal attacks, and focus on solutions to turn conflicts into opportunities for growth.
8. Financial Compatibility: Transparent communication about finances, shared goals, and mutual respect for spending habits can avoid misunderstandings and resentment.
9. Respect Individual Space: While marriage signifies unity, it is essential to respect each other’s individuality and personal space. Time for hobbies, friendships, or reflection nurtures independence and reduces feelings of being stifled.
10. Nurture Emotional and Physical Intimacy: Expressions of love, affection, and appreciation, coupled with a healthy physical relationship, keep the bond strong and enduring.
Strategies for Harmonious Living Despite Differences
1. Build a Shared Vision: Creating shared goals helps align priorities and make joint decisions, reducing conflicts.
2. Regular Check-Ins: Periodic discussions about the relationship help address concerns early and reaffirm commitment.
3. Seek Professional Help: Counseling can provide tools to improve communication and resolve conflicts.
4. Practice Gratitude: Expressing gratitude fosters positivity and strengthens emotional connections.
5. Foster Growth: Encouraging each other’s personal and professional growth creates a sense of partnership and mutual support.
Harmony in the Age of Gender Equality
Contrary to the belief that gender equality creates insurmountable challenges, it can pave the way for deeper connections and mutual respect. Shared responsibilities, compassion, and understanding ensure a thriving marriage.
Achieving a happy married life requires open communication, mutual respect, and shared responsibilities. Accepting differences, prioritizing the relationship, and fostering love and empathy make marriage one of life’s most rewarding journeys.
